Cost of Damaged Roof Replacement in Long Island, ME
Damaged roof replacement costs in Long Island, ME vary based on project size, materials, and site conditions. Smaller repairs may cost around $1,200 to $2,800, while full replacements can range from $4,500 to $8,000. Understanding factors like scope, materials, and labor helps homeowners estimate expenses and plan effectively for roof repairs or replacements tailored to their needs.